WebPopulation growth in Liechtenstein. From 1960 to 2024 the population of Liechtenstein increased from 16,501.00 to 39,039.00 people. This is a growth of 136.6 percent in 61 years. The highest increase in Liechtenstein was recorded in 1968 with 2.79 percent. The smallest increase in 2015 with 0.37 percent. how many women are in nasaWebDemographics of Liechtenstein 2024.
